It would be timely if Mr Quantrill and Mr Clarke were to pay a visit to Sutton in the near future together to have an afternoon's session with Mr Sims since Mr V.Shipp, who was in control of sales and publicity, has retired in the last week or so, and to the best of our knowledge no steps are being taken as yet to replace him.

Mr Shipp was a man of considerable energy and did his best to keep the Crown Agents' reputation on the up-grade - they can ill afford to lose

him and much less not to have someone take overhis job.

Some ideas which might be put to Mr Sims are:

(i) Cannot Crown Agents play Urch Harris at his own game

by ear-marking someone in the Division to spend limited periods in overseas territories training local staff to set up a philatelic bureau?

(ii) Is the staffing of 'H' Division (Stamps) so arranged

to get maximum team efforts in arranging programmes as is done in the case of the Falkland Islands? This means considerable thought being given well in advance (at least 4 - 5 years) to suitable subjects.

(iii) In view of the dependency of most of the territories on

stamp revenue should not the Division give priority of effort to U.K.Overseas territories in preference to the interests of their independent principles?

(iv)

Are the Crown Agents making the best of the tourist trade opportunity in the Caribbean, e.g. presentation packs, schoolboy packets, stamp wallets.etc. which could be made un in the territory?

(v) How keen are the Crown Agents to involve the territories

in exhibitions overseas, particularly in the Americas? And is maximum publicity being given to their issues at exhibitions.

(vi)

Is there no chance of the Crown Agents being able to provide funds for the setting up of local bureau which would be repayable out of stamp sales? (This has been one of the reasons for Urch Harris

succeeding in some territories at the expense of the Crown Agents.)

International

(vii) 1980 - London will be the scene of the great

Exhibition. What plans are being made and how can these benefit our 0.T's most?
